1. Monarch Beach Golf Links

Located in Dana Point, California, Monarch Beach Golf Links is perched on a golden hillside overlooking the Pacific Ocean and provides a golf experience that exudes a classically Southern Californian vibe. All but a handful of holes grant the player exhilarating views of the ocean and, south of Monterey, perhaps only Torrey Pines and Sandpiper better connect the golfer to the sea.

Monarch Beach provides its players a healthy cocktail of ingredients that are good for the golfer’s soul. The ocean views can’t help but put a smile on your face for most of the way around the property, but the golf course itself provides a thorough examination that should stimulate players of all kinds.

2. Strawberry Farms Golf Club

Located in Irvine, California, Strawberry Farms offers a par-71, 6,700 yard course is set amid canyons and wetlands. This 18-hole course offers picturesque vistas across the 35-acre reservoir, large rolling greens surrounded by wildlife and natural vegetation and scenic hills studded with granite boulders and natural waterfalls. Developed by Doug DeCinces, former Los Angeles Angel third baseman. Strawberry Farms Golf Club is sure to provide golfers with the finest customer experience and championship caliber golf.
